The credential-stealing Pony malware is masquerading as Microsoft Publisher documents in an effort to infect unsuspecting users.
The campaign begins when an attack email containing a Microsoft Publisher document saunters over to an unsuspecting user.
To be clear, this isn’t the first time attackers have married malware-laden spam and Publisher files together. But it’s an uncommon attack vector in comparison to malicious Microsoft Word, Excel and even PowerPoint documents.
